2

ドキュメントテンプレートとしてWord2007ドキュメントも含むMOSSのカスタムコンテンツタイプ機能を作成しています。同じWord文書には、コンテンツタイプのすべてのフィールドに文書情報パネル(DIP)とクイックパーツもあります。

問題は、私の機能が展開されると、Wordドキュメントのクイックパーツがドキュメントライブラリのコンテンツタイプの列にバインドされていないように見えることです。たとえば、次の場合:

  1. クイックパートに値を入力します
  2. Wordドキュメントをドキュメントライブラリに保存します
  3. ドキュメントのプロパティを見てください。

入力した値は表示されません。ただし、(クイック部分の代わりに)DIPを使用して値を指定してから保存すると、メタデータとして保存されます。

コンテンツタイプの[ドキュメント情報パネルの設定]画面は、InfoPathテンプレートがないかのように機能します。案の定、InfoPathテンプレートを再アップロード(または新しい作成)すれば、上記の問題は解消されます。

上記の手動の手順を実行せずに、これを自分の機能で機能させるにはどうすればよいですか?

4

2 に答える 2

1

DIP のカスタム テンプレートを定義してサイトに展開し、コンテンツ タイプをそのテンプレートにリンクするように設定することもできます。

于 2008-09-18T04:09:39.467 に答える
0

ブログで解決策を見つけましたが、InfoPathを使用する必要があります...リンクは次のとおりです。WordドキュメントでのSharePointメタデータの使用–ルックアップ列

http://vspug.com/maartene/2009/03/13/using-sharepoint-metadata-in-word-documents-the-lookup-column-issue/

于 2010-01-25T08:43:40.390 に答える